#14dc69 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#14dc69 is composed of 7.8% red, 86.3% green and 41.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 90.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 52.3% yellow and 13.7% black. It has a hue angle of 145.5 degrees, a saturation of 83.3% and a lightness of 47.1%. #14dc69 color hex could be obtained by blending #28ffd2 with #00b900. Closest websafe color is: #00cc66.

● #14dc69 color description : Vivid cyan - lime green.
The hexadecimal color #14dc69 has RGB values of R:20, G:220, B:105 and CMYK values of C:0.91, M:0, Y:0.52, K:0.14. Its decimal value is 1367145.
